Nassau County Department of Health phone number, address and services
For Nassau County Department of Health in New York, the official county health phone directory lists general information at 516-227-9697. The department is commonly listed at 200 County Seat Drive, Mineola, NY 11501. Food Protection is listed at 516-227-9717, Communicable Disease Control at 516-227-9496, Animal Bites at 516-227-9663, WIC Administrative Offices at 516-227-9453, and After Hours Emergencies at 516-742-6154.
The department handles many public health responsibilities, including food service inspections and food manager training, communicable disease surveillance, tuberculosis control, rabies or animal bite reporting, environmental health complaints, drinking water matters, WIC administration, public health emergency preparedness, health data and community health assessment work.
If your issue is Medicaid, SNAP, temporary assistance, HEAP, day care, child support or social services, the Nassau County Department of Social Services may be the better office. Nassau County food protection, restaurant inspections, complaints and food manager course
The Nassau County Department of Health Office of Food Protection is listed at 516-227-9717. Official county food resources explain that Food Protection inspects food service establishments, investigates foodborne disease outbreaks, provides training for food industry personnel, and reviews plans for new and renovated food service establishments.
Restaurant inspection reports for specific restaurants are available through public inspection resources or by filing a written Freedom of Information request. Nassau County public health ordinance information also notes that food service establishments must retain the most recent inspection report issued by the Health Department and make it available when requested.
Food business mistake to avoid
Do not rent a location, buy equipment or advertise a food event before confirming Health Department plan review, licensing, inspection and training requirements. Food permits and inspection approval can take time, especially for new or renovated establishments.
Nassau County environmental health, nuisance, heat, housing, water and air complaints
Nassau County Environmental Health pages list several public health functions, including enforcement, food protection, environmental complaints, drinking water, air quality, chemical storage, heat and housing complaints, nuisance complaints and environmental records.
For general nuisance complaints and heat or housing complaints, the county health phone directory lists 516-227-9715. For drinking water, it lists 516-227-9692. For air quality, it lists 516-227-9686. Environmental Health Director is listed as 516-227-9723.
Nassau County communicable disease, TB, hepatitis and outbreak reporting
Nassau County Communicable Disease Control is listed at 516-227-9496. Official county disease resources explain that this division protects the public from the spread of communicable diseases through surveillance and investigation of contagious diseases.
The county also lists a Tuberculosis Control Bureau at 516-227-9664. TB control work may include investigation, case management, contact identification, evaluation of contacts and directly observed therapy for patients receiving medication for TB disease. Perinatal Hepatitis B Prevention is listed at 516-227-9419.

Nassau County animal bite report, rabies concern and exposure guidance
Nassau Countyโs phone directory lists Animal Bites at 516-227-9663. The county also provides an online Animal Bite Report application. If you were bitten, scratched or had contact with a wild animal or strange-acting dog or cat, seek medical attention promptly and then follow the Department of Health reporting process.
Animal bite and rabies concerns can become time-sensitive. Do not wait several days to ask for guidance if there was a bite, saliva exposure, open wound exposure, unknown animal, wild animal, bat exposure or unusual animal behavior.
Nassau County WIC, pregnancy, infant and child nutrition offices
Nassau County WIC Administrative Offices are listed at 200 County Seat Drive, Mineola, NY 11501, phone 516-227-9453. Official WIC information lists several local WIC sites, including Hempstead, Freeport/Roosevelt, New Cassel/Westbury, Elmont and Glen Cove.
WIC generally supports eligible pregnant women, infants and young children through nutrition education, food benefits and referrals. Eligibility, hours, appointment rules and site availability can change, so call the correct WIC site or administrative office before visiting.
What to bring for WIC
Ask the site before your appointment, but expect to need proof of identity, proof of Nassau County or New York residence, income or benefit information, pregnancy information if applicable, and infant or child documents. Do not arrive without confirming your site and time.

Nassau County Health Department in Florida: do not confuse it with Nassau County, New York
If your search meant Florida Department of Health in Nassau County, do not use New York phone numbers. Floridaโs Nassau County health department has offices and services in Florida, including the Fernandina Beach main office, Yulee Clinic, Yulee Dental Clinic and Environmental Public Health location.
The Fernandina Beach main office is listed at 1620 Nectarine St., Fernandina Beach, FL 32034. Program-specific numbers listed on the official Florida page include Clinical 904-557-9130, Vital Statistics 904-557-9135, and Epidemiology 904-225-2351 with after-hours toll-free 866-535-0420.
